Is 590 025 a perfect square number?

A number is a perfect square (or a square number) if its square root is an integer; that is to say, it is the product of an integer with itself. Here, the square root of 590 025 is about 768.131.

Thus, the square root of 590 025 is not an integer, and therefore 590 025 is not a square number.

What is the square number of 590 025?

The square of a number (here 590 025) is the result of the product of this number (590 025) by itself (i.e., 590 025 × 590 025); the square of 590 025 is sometimes called "raising 590 025 to the power 2", or "590 025 squared".

The square of 590 025 is 348 129 500 625 because 590 025 × 590 025 = 590 0252 = 348 129 500 625.

As a consequence, 590 025 is the square root of 348 129 500 625.
